Creating a Haml- and Sass-based template

Now that we have the content defined for our pages, we will start building the frontend. We will keep the frontend as simple as possible and just render the information we have created using our CMS. This task deals with the creation of the frontend and how to separate it from the backend.

Engage thrusters

Let's get started with the process of frontend creation:

  1. Inside your app/assets folder, create a file called front.css. In Rails we have an advantage of asset pipeline. We can use this to separate the frontend assets. We will create a manifest file called front.css and define front end-related stylesheets under it:
    app/assets/stylesheets/front.css /* * This is a manifest file that'll be compiled into front.css, ...

